Why Errand Girl?

Sometimes you just need a reliable person there to handle the little things—the forgotten things, and the things no one saw coming.

I started Errand Girl Events after my own wedding and years of hosting gatherings, where I kept noticing the same gap. Not everyone needs a full planner or a traditional coordinator. And even when they have one, there are always loose ends—small but important tasks that fall outside the usual scope.

That gap is where I come in.

Errand Girl Events is designed for the in-between—for when you need an extra set of hands to keep things moving the day of your event. I’m there to step in, take things off your plate, and handle whatever needs handling so you can stay present.

Weddings, dinner parties, bachelorette weekends, bridal showers, vacation home stays, and any gathering where you want things to feel seamless without doing it all yourself.

Think of me as your on-the-ground support—part helper, part runner, part problem-solver.

Sample Task List

Running out for coffee, pastries, groceries, or a last-minute lunch

Going back for the phone, charger, jacket, shoes—or anything someone forgot

Making sure the host or bride has eaten, has water, and isn’t doing everything themselves

Restocking drinks, ice, and snacks

Band-aids, bobby pins, safety pins, sunscreen, bug spray, stain remover—whatever’s needed, when it’s needed

Setting things out, refreshing spaces, clearing what’s piling up, keeping things feeling put together

Moving bags, boxes, groceries, welcome items, or supplies from place to place

Running between the house, the store, and wherever else something needs to be

Dropping something off to a guest, a neighbor, or someone who forgot it

Checking in on people—grabbing a sweater if someone’s cold, helping older guests get settled, making sure everyone’s comfortable

Snapping group photos so no one gets left out
